Physical properties
Hardness of 7 on the Mohs scale, typically white or translucent, vitreous luster, hexagonal crystal system when formed, conchoidal fracture, specific gravity of 2.65.
Formation & geological history
Formed through the weathering and erosion of quartz-bearing rocks like granite or pegmatite, subsequently rounded by water action in rivers or shorelines over thousands to millions of years.
Uses & applications
Used in landscaping, decorative stone, construction aggregate, and as a raw material for glassmaking and silicon production.
Geological facts
Quartz is one of the most abundant and durable minerals in Earth's continental crust, able to withstand weathering that destroys most other minerals.
Field identification & locations
Commonly found in stream beds, beaches, and sedimentary conglomerates. Identified by its high hardness (scratches glass) and lack of cleavage.
